STM Take
Tier 2 (#16) peak in 2023 to back-to-back tier 7-8 finishes in 2024-2025 confirms the 2023 finish was situational rather than structural. The Wyoming Mountain West UDFA origin plus seven years of NFL survival gives him real journeyman value. The 2026 question is whether Granderson returns to tier 6 territory or whether the structural tier 7-8 baseline becomes the late-career ceiling.
Granderson came out of Wyoming as a 2019 undrafted free agent signed by the New Orleans Saints. He spent four years as developmental depth before emerging into a tier 2 (#16) breakout in 2023 after 8 sacks. His STTM career runs tier 8 (#65) in 2021, tier 8 (#60) in 2022, tier 2 (#16) peak in 2023, tier 7 (#52) in 2024, and tier 8 (#59) in 2025.
